The camera on this phone is truly amazing, it even comes with face detection, geo-tagging, smart contrast as well as Xenon and photo flash. The specs on the Sony Ericsson C905 Cyber-shot will put many compact cameras to shame, and you have to ask if these new phones with improved camera technology will make the digital compact camera extinct?
Ok so what else does the C905 have to offer? Well firstly the phone has a 2.4 inch QVGA TFT display, this has a scratch resistant mineral glass cover and viewfinder, perfect for the life that we live today. The guys over at Phones Review, also tell at the the handsets also comes with an accelerometer bringing full screen rotation, GPS, and guess what, it also has WiFi. Having all of these features does come at a price to the Sony Ericsson C905 Cyber-shot, the cell phone is a little on the thick side at 18mm, but come on look at the camera you are getting.
I have never been a fan of the Sony Ericsson’s, but having an 8MP camera in one might be enough to change my mind along with thousands of others.
